Modelling by the Astwick pricing group indicates modest attrition, concentrated in low-usage accounts, offset by revenue uplift within two quarters. Communications will be staggered by region, with retention offers available at branch discretion within set limits. Please review the escalation matrix carefully before customer conversations begin. The underlying strategic intent is explained in the confidential note below.

management briefing: The renewal with Ulaathix Group closes at $2 million a year, 15 percent below the last contract. Project Oliwyn slips by two quarters because of the audit delay.

Hey Marit — handing over the Pinwick wiki access layer before I head out. Plugin authors keep tripping on the role model: editors can't grant page-level roles, only space admins can, and the API silently no-ops otherwise. I've documented the role names in the plugin SDK page. If your plugin needs to check permissions, use the capability endpoint, not the role list. The gateway expects the settings below on every deploy.

settings of bageg-fajef:
DRUATH_HOST=druath.tolvaqsys.internal
DRUATH_PORT=9090

### Checklist Item 4 — Recalled Charger Pallet (Tilbrook Depot)

Records team: confirm the pallet of recalled Voltan C2 chargers is shrink-wrapped, labeled with the recall notice, and counted against the manifest before the Greywell Logistics driver arrives. Photograph all four sides of the pallet and file the images with the recall folder. Do not release the pallet until the count matches exactly; discrepancies go to the recall lead first. Once verified, meet the courier at bay two and relay the following instruction.

dispatch memo: the istwyn norwyn courier leaves the lamael kaswyn briwyn tamix jorael gorix zoreth holir ledger at gate 3079 under passcode 677723

## Authentication

The Cartloom load-testing harness drives synthetic traffic through the Fennwick checkout flow and must authenticate against the internal order-stub service before each run. Tokens are scoped to the staging mesh only and expire after 24 hours, so do not bake them into long-lived images. The harness reads the credential from its environment at startup and refuses to run without it. For convenience in local runs, the current staging key is shown below.

app token of tagug-hahaf = kto2_9v